Tempe, AZ (February 15, 2026) – An injury accident was reported Saturday morning at the intersection of S Hacienda Dr and E University Dr in Tempe. The crash occurred on February 14 at approximately 10:31 a.m., prompting a response from local police and fire crews. Paramedics evaluated those involved and provided medical care to individuals suffering from a variety of injuries. At least one person was transported to a nearby hospital for further evaluation. Traffic in the area was temporarily affected while authorities worked to clear the scene and investigate the circumstances surrounding the collision.

FAQ
Q: What information should be documented after a collision?
A: It is important to record the exact location, time, direction of travel, vehicle positions, and visible damage. Gathering contact details from witnesses and responding agencies can assist with insurance and official reports.
Q: Why are intersection accidents common?
A: Intersections involve crossing traffic, turning vehicles, and changing signals. Misjudging speed or right-of-way can increase the likelihood of a collision, particularly during busy daytime hours.
Q: What does it mean when an accident is under investigation?
A: An investigation means authorities are reviewing evidence, roadway conditions, and statements from those involved to determine how the crash occurred and whether any traffic laws were violated.
